carnivore |
an animal that eats the flesh of other animals. |
developer |
someone who buys land and makes it ready to be used for homes, business, recreation, or the like. |
extinguish |
to put out; stop the burning of. |
globe |
the world; planet Earth. |
gradual |
happening by degrees that are small and even. |
inherit |
to receive from a person who has died; be heir to. |
lifeline |
an anchored line or rope thrown to support a person in danger of drowning or falling. |
payment |
an amount that is paid. |
pillar |
a tall column shaped like a cylinder that is used to support a structure or to serve as a decoration or monument. |
prosper |
to be successful or have good luck; thrive. |
sacred |
having to do with religion. |
twitch |
to move or pull with a quick, sudden motion; jerk. |
villain |
an evil person; scoundrel. |
volume |
a collection of pages of writing or print bound together; book. |
wink |
to close and open one eye quickly, as a sign of agreement or friendliness. |
